Hi team,

Before I hand off the 3.2 release, please note the humidity sensor drift reported on Verdana controllers in the Elmbrook trial site. Drift exceeds 4% after roughly ten days of continuous operation; firmware 3.2.1 adds an automatic recalibration cycle every 72 hours. Support should advise growers to install 3.2.1 and trigger a manual recalibration once. The hotfix bundle must be verified before distribution, so I'm including the signing key used for the 3.2.1 packages below.

release key, fahof-yagap: bky3_m5d

**Ticket: Fuel report job failing on staging**

The nightly fleet fuel-usage report for Harrowvale Logistics has failed three runs in a row. Root cause: the staging env file was copied from a dev snapshot and is missing the analytics credentials, so the aggregation step exits with an auth error before any totals are written. Fix is straightforward — no code change needed. Open the staging env file and, directly under the `FUEL_DB_HOST` entry, add the following line:

sealed setting: LEDGER_TOKEN20=6148d35bbb480b0ab79e

## Ownership

The user module is being extracted from the Brindlewood monolith into the standalone AccountCore service. During the migration, dual-write paths remain active, so treat schema changes with extreme care and update both codebases in lockstep. Architectural decisions, migration sequencing, and cutover timing are coordinated centrally. All questions about this split should be directed to the person named below.

named custodian: Druion Kelix Brivan

- [ ] **Key ceremony step 7: Pool credentials for plugin authors.** If your plugin talks to the Marwick datastore, don't open raw connections—use the shared Tillow connection pool, capped at 20 per plugin. During the ceremony we rotate the pool's master credential, so your configs will briefly fail; that's expected. Once rotation completes, the new credential gets sealed in the plugin keyring, which you unseal with the recovery passphrase below.

unlock words, bawef-kahap: sorax-sorir-quenys-aldok